> For some reason WebServices applications stopped running (WO5.2.1,
> MacOSX 2.4.3, Java 1.4.1). After spending some time, I decided to run
> the Calculator/Client example. Sure enough, it does not work either.

Known bug.  Revert to Java 1.3.1 (see KBase 75505).
